Definitely not Alice's best, but more removed from the grungy 'BRUTAL PLANET' and 'DRAGONTOWN' albums of a few years previously. 'Woman of Mass Distraction', 'Dirty Diamonds' and 'Sunset Babies' have all featured heavily in the current tour, and 'Perfect' is a good one for radio-play. However, I find 'The Saga of Jesse Jane' just a little too odd, even for Alice, with it's jokey punch-line of making someone "a helluva wife" not as funny as perhaps Alice thinks! 'Steal That Car' moves along well, but by the time we get to 'Stand' - the UK 'bonus' track - the wheels are well and truly off the wagon. This last track is a rap duet with Xzibit, and as far as I am concerned, would have been better left off the album.
Now I'm a **HUGE** Alice fan, but, after some cracking releases over the last 35 years, I'm beginning to think that he'd be better off concentrating on gigging; I much prefer his earlier stuff, but as a completist felt compelled to buy this one. Perhaps you will too!
